O'CONNELL, Chief Justice.
Defendant was charged with recklessly causing the death of another human being (manslaughter), ORS 163.125, and with leaving the scene of an accident in which his car was involved without giving his name and address and rendering assistance to the survivor, ORS 483.602, 483.991(12). He appealed to the Court of Appeals from a judgment of conviction. The judgment was affirmed (State v. Petersen, Or. App. 99 Adv.Sh. 274,
